新型吡啶衍生物及其Tb(Ⅲ)配合物的合成与光谱性质研究被引量:9
2008年
On the basis of 2,6-bisbenzoylactyl pyridine(L1), 2,6-bis[(3-pyrazoleyl) -5-phenyl]pyridine (L2)and2,6-bis[(3-pyrazoleyl)-3,5-bisphenyl]pyridine(L3) are synthesized. With the synthesized organic compounds as organic ligands, corresponding terbium(Ⅲ) complexes are prepared .The composition of these new compounds are confirmed by 1H-NMR, EA , IR spectrum , UV spectrum and MS .The properties of the complexes are characterized by EA,IR spectrum ,UV spectrum,TG-DTA and fluorescence spectra. Photoluminescence measurements indicate that the effective energy transfer from the organic ligand L2 to the central Tb(Ⅲ) ions occurs in the complexe, and strong and characteristic green mission appears due to the 5D4- 7F5 transitions of the 4f electrons of the central Tb(Ⅲ) ions. The fluorescence spectra shows that the fluorescence emission intensity of Tb(L2) 3·3H2O is stronger than that of Tb2(L1) 3·4H2O,but the property of TG-DTA is not so good as we expected. It cannot be the best material for fabrication of organic light-emitting devices.
